TEACHING ASSISTANT LEVEL 1 SEN
Band 3 Point 6 - 11 £25,183 to £27,269 (full time equivalent)
Full Time 36.25 hrs per week 39 Week Contract (Term Time & 5 Training Days)
Contracted hours 8.30 4:15
Fixed Term contract Initially until 31st July 2026 (but could be increased depending on funding)
Required from: As soon as possible
We wish to appoint an outstanding Teaching Assistant, who will work with pupils in our EYFS department who have differing SEN needs. The role will involve supporting children to access the environment and activities within the class, working with children on a one-to-one basis, as well as working with small groups of children.
Applicants will need to demonstrate a proven understanding of children who need particular support in different aspects of SEN needs. You will also need experience of working in Early Year (both Nursery and Reception) and it is essential that you have experience of working with SEN needs.
We are looking for someone who:
1. Is a skilled early years practitioner with experience of working with children aged 3 to 7 years in a school setting
2. Has working knowledge of the EYFS
3. Is motivated and passionate about supporting young children with special educational needs and disabilities
4. Has wide experience of working with children with a range of SEND as well as experience of working with professionals from multi-agency parties
5. Has experience of implementing Speech and Language Programmes and Individual Education Plans
6. Has experience of providing support through one to one work and the delivery of small group interventions
7. Able to cater for the needs of the children and use initiative based upon situations as they arise
8. Uses a relational, trauma informed approach
9. Contributes to planning, monitoring and evaluating pupil outcomes and targets
10. Has an enthusiastic and adaptable approach with high expectations of learning and behaviour, with a passion for helping children achieve their full potential
11. Is positive, nurturing and caring
12. Is hardworking and a good team player, who can work on their own initiative when required
13. Is energetic and willing to engage in all aspects of school life to achieve the best for the children within the school
14. Is flexible and willing to try out new initiatives
